Egg Roll Bowls

Egg Roll Bowls

These Egg Roll Bowls deliver all the goodness of your favorite egg roll in a bowl—savory ground beef, crisp cabbage, and bold Asian-inspired spices—without the deep frying or wrappers. This quick and easy egg roll stir fry comes together in one skillet, making it the perfect stir fry with egg for busy weeknights. It’s low-carb, high-protein, and full of flavor.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Course Dinner
Cuisine Chinese
Servings 4 Servings
Calories 420 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 1 lb ground beef or substitute with ground pork, turkey, or chicken
  • 3 cups coleslaw mix
  • 1/2 cup shredded carrots
  • 1/2 small onion diced
  • 2 green onions sliced (for garnish)
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 1/2 tsp ground ginger
  • 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es optional for heat
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 tsp onion powder
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ce low sodium preferred
  • 1 tbsp sesame oil
  • 1 tbsp vegetable or avocado oil

Instructions
 

  • Cook the Meat: Heat o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add ground beef and cook until browned and no longer pink, about 6–8 minutes. Don’t break it up too fine—leave some juicy chunks for better texture.
  • Add Aromatics: Stir in the minced garlic, ground ginger, garlic powder, onion powder, and red pepper flakes. Sauté for 1–2 minutes until fragrant.
  • Sauté the Veggies: Toss in the diced onion, coleslaw mix, and shredded carrots. Cook for 3–4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the vegetables are tender-crisp. Don’t overcook—you want that crunch!
  • Finish with Sauce: Pour in soy sauce and sesame oil. Stir to combine, letting the flavors soak in for another minute.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.
  • Garnish and Serve: Top with chopped green onions and sesame seeds. Serve hot straight from the skillet or spoon into bowls for a satisfying, deconstructed egg roll experience.

Notes

  • Keep your pan a bit cooler to not burn the garlic. You can always turn it up higher if needed, but burnt garlic will add a sour flavor to your recipe.
  • Check your supermarket for pre-shredded carrots to save yourself some time.
  • You can bring out the flavor of the spices by rubbing them together in your palms before adding them to the pan. You can also use a mortar and pestle.
